From 1875dcc47887b2ba582e26b7014ba1eaa82ea1de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Digger Lin Date: Tue, 15 Oct 2019 19:28:11 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] [llvm-readobj][xcoff] implement parsing overflow section header. SUMMARY: in the xcoff, if the number of relocation entries or line number entries is overflow(large than or equal 65535) , there will be overflow section for it. The interpret of overflow section is different with generic section header, the patch implement parsing the overflow section.
